Well, I got it done.

I got stuck trying to disconnect the fuel line connection at the hat. It wouldn't budge so I disconnected it at the fuel filter, and left it connected at the hat. That part was a PITA.

Next, I got stuck on the new evap assembly. On the new assembly I bought, there's an electrical connector, which didn't mate up with the one coming off the car. Also, one of the vent hoses was positioned differently from the old evap unit, and wouldn't reach where it was suppose to go. So I had to use some parts from the old evap unit to get the job done.

When I was done, I put in < 1/4 and drove around. With my old tank, if I had less than 1/4 tank, I'd bog down momentarily when taking turns. But now that's a thing of the past. It felt good taking a turn, and that familar studder is now gone.

This mod will ultimately save $$$ since I no longer have to fill up with 3/4 tank of race fuel at the track. 1/3 tank will probably do.
